免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果证书个签

苹果证书个签(Apple Certificate Signing)是一种数字签名方式,用于验证苹果iOS应用程序的身份和完整性。本文将介绍苹果证书个签的原理和详细操作。

一、苹果证书个签的原理

苹果证书个签是基于公钥加密技术的数字签名方式。一个iOS应用程序在提交到苹果官方商店之前,需要经过苹果官方的审核和签名。苹果官方会对应用程序进行数字签名,生成一个证书。这个证书包含了应用程序的身份信息和完整性信息。

当用户下载并安装这个应用程序时,iOS系统会自动验证这个应用程序的证书。如果证书验证通过,那么这个应用程序就可以在iOS设备上运行。否则,iOS系统会阻止这个应用程序的运行。

二、苹果证书个签的操作步骤

苹果证书个签的操作步骤如下:

1. 注册苹果开发者账号

苹果证书个签需要使用苹果开发者账号。如果没有账号,需要先注册一个。注册地址为:https://developer.apple.com/account/

2. 创建应用程序ID

应用程序ID是一个唯一的标识符,用于标识一个应用程序。在创建应用程序ID时,需要指定应用程序的Bundle ID。Bundle ID是应用程序的唯一标识符,用于区分不同的应用程序。例如,com.example.app。

3. 创建证书签名请求

在创建证书签名请求之前,需要在本地生成一个密钥对。密钥对包括公钥和私钥。私钥需要保密,公钥可以公开。在创建证书签名请求时,需要将公钥包含在请求中。证书签名请求可以使用Keychain Access工具生成。

4. 上传证书签名请求到苹果官方

将证书签名请求上传到苹果官方,等待苹果官方审核。审核通过后,苹果官方会生成一个证书,包含应用程序的身份信息和完整性信息。

5. 下载证书

苹果官方审核通过后,证书会出现在苹果开发者账号的证书列表中。可以下载这个证书,并导入到本地Keychain Access中。

6. 使用证书签名应用程序

在Xcode中打开应用程序工程,选择证书,在Build Settings中选择Code Signing Identity,选择刚才下载的证书。然后编译应用程序,生成签名后的应用程序。

7. 上传应用程序到苹果官方商店

将签名后的应用程序上传到苹果官方商店,等待苹果官方审核。审核通过后,用户就可以下载并安装这个应用程序了。

三、总结

苹果证书个签是一种数字签名方式,用于验证苹果iOS应用程序的身份和完整性。使用苹果证书个签需要注册苹果开发者账号,创建应用程序ID,生成证书签名请求,上传证书签名请求到苹果官方,下载证书,使用证书签名应用程序,上传应用程序到苹果官方商店。使用苹果证书个签可以保证应用程序的安全性和可靠性。


相关知识:
苹果软件签名验证改时间
苹果软件签名验证是苹果公司为保障用户安全而推出的一种机制,它可以确保用户下载到的软件是由官方或经过认证的开发者所发布的,并且没有被篡改或恶意修改。在用户安装一个应用程序时,系统会自动对该应用程序进行签名验证,如果签名验证失败,系统会提示用户该应用程序可能存
2023-04-07
苹果证书信任怎么恢复
苹果证书信任恢复,主要是指在使用苹果设备时,出现证书无法验证或不受信任的情况,导致无法正常使用某些应用或服务。本文将详细介绍苹果证书信任的原理及恢复方法。1. 证书信任的原理在互联网上,为了保证通讯的安全性和准确性,使用了很多加密技术。其中,证书是一种常用
2023-04-07
苹果签名过期app打不开
当你在使用苹果设备上的应用程序时,你可能会遇到签名过期的问题。这意味着应用程序已经过期,无法再使用。那么,为什么会出现这种情况呢?首先,让我们来了解一下什么是应用程序签名。应用程序签名是苹果公司为了保证应用程序的安全性而引入的一种技术。当开发者开发完应用程
2023-04-07
苹果手机如何手签名
在iOS系统中,苹果手机的软件安装必须通过官方App Store进行下载,这是苹果公司为了保证iOS系统的安全性而采取的措施。然而,有时候我们需要安装一些非官方的应用程序,这就需要手动签名。手动签名是iOS设备上的一种非官方的安装方式,它可以让用户在不经过
2023-04-07
苹果怎么导入签名
苹果设备的签名机制是苹果公司为了保障设备的安全性而设置的。在苹果设备上,每一个应用程序、每一个操作系统都需要进行签名,签名后才能在设备上运行。那么,苹果设备的签名机制是如何实现的呢?下面就为大家详细介绍一下。一、签名机制原理苹果设备的签名机制采用的是公钥加
2023-04-07
苹果开发者签名怎么举报
苹果开发者签名是指苹果公司为开发者提供的一种数字证书,用于验证开发者身份并确认应用程序的来源。苹果开发者签名可以保障应用程序的安全性和可靠性,防止应用程序被黑客篡改或恶意攻击。不过,也有一些开发者利用苹果开发者签名发布恶意应用程序,对用户造成了安全威胁。如
2023-04-07
签名工具ios9
在iOS 9之前,我们可以使用Cydia Impactor这个工具来签名和安装iOS应用程序。但是随着iOS 9的推出,Cydia Impactor已经不再适用于签名iOS应用程序了。那么在iOS 9中,我们该如何签名iOS应用程序呢?这就需要使用一个新的
2023-04-07
ios怎么给软件签名
在iOS系统中,每个应用程序都必须经过苹果公司的签名才能够被安装和使用。这是为了确保应用程序的安全性和完整性。因此,如果你想在iOS设备上安装一个未经过苹果签名的应用程序,就需要进行签名操作。下面,我们来详细介绍一下iOS应用程序的签名原理以及签名的具体操
2023-04-07
ios怎么给ipad签名
iOS是由苹果公司开发的移动操作系统,为苹果公司的iPhone、iPad和iPod Touch设备提供支持。在使用iOS设备时,我们经常需要为它们签名,以确保安全性和可靠性。本文将为您介绍iOS设备签名的原理和详细步骤。一、签名原理在iOS设备中,每个应用
2023-04-07
ios工程师需要考什么证书
作为一名iOS工程师,想要在职场上获得更好的机会和更高的薪酬,拥有相关证书是非常重要的。以下是iOS工程师需要考取的证书。1. 苹果认证专业证书(Apple Certified Professional Certification)苹果认证专业证书是苹果公
2023-04-07
ios如何签名安装软件
iOS系统是一个封闭的生态系统,只有通过苹果官方的App Store下载的软件才能够被安装和使用。但是,有些开发者或者用户需要使用一些第三方的应用,这些应用并不能在App Store中下载,这时就需要进行签名安装。签名安装是指在应用程序打包完成后,通过开发
2023-04-07
ios15签名后显示未签名
在iOS设备中,签名是指使用数字证书对应用程序进行数字签名,以证明该应用程序的身份和完整性。签名可以确保用户下载的应用程序是可信的,并且没有被恶意篡改。然而,在某些情况下,用户可能会遇到“iOS 15签名后显示未签名”的问题。本文将对这个问题的原因进行详细
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4